Former Chelsea Star Salomon Kalou Launches Chocolate Brand Oume
Former Chelsea striker Salomon Kalou has ventured into a unique post-football career. The Ivorian, who grew up in the town of Oume, has launched his own chocolate brand, Oume, after retiring in 2024. Known for his prolific scoring during his time at Chelsea, Kalou's new endeavour is a departure from the typical paths taken by retired footballers.
Kalou's journey with chocolate began surprisingly late in life. He revealed that he didn't know what chocolate was during his childhood in the Ivory Coast and found it expensive when he first encountered it. This curiosity led him to compare the production of chocolate in his home country with the successful footballers it has produced.
Kalou's footballing career was nothing short of spectacular. He scored 60 goals for Chelsea, winning numerous trophies including the Premier League, four FA Cups, the League Cup, and the Champions League. His impressive club career was complemented by international success, winning the Africa Cup of Nations with the Ivory Coast in 2015.
